HTML - это язык разметки, который позволяет создавать веб-страницы с разнообразным контентом. Одной из самых популярных задач при создании веб-сайтов является добавление графических элементов, таких как кружки. Кружки могут быть использованы для создания уникального дизайна, отображения данных в графическом виде или просто для украшения веб-страницы.
Существует несколько способов добавления кружков в HTML. Один из наиболее простых и распространенных способов - использование элемента <div> с применением стилей CSS. Для создания кружка, необходимо определить размеры и цвет фона элемента <div> с помощью CSS, а также применить свойство border-radius с значением, равным половине ширины и высоты элемента, чтобы сделать его круглым.
Еще один способ добавления кружков - использование элемента <canvas>. Этот элемент позволяет создавать растровые графические изображения с помощью программирования на языке JavaScript. Для создания кружка на <canvas>, необходимо задать координаты центра круга и его радиус, а затем нарисовать круг с помощью метода arc() и заданными параметрами.
Примеры добавления кружков в HTML
В HTML есть несколько способов добавления кружков на веб-страницу. Рассмотрим некоторые из них:
- С помощью CSS
- С помощью SVG
- С помощью JavaScript
1. С помощью CSS
Самый простой способ добавления кружка в HTML - это с использованием CSS. Для этого можно использовать свойство border-radius
и задать значение, равное половине ширины и высоты элемента. Например:
.circle {
width: 100px;
height: 100px;
background-color: red;
border-radius: 50%;
}
2. С помощью SVG
Другой способ добавления кружка в HTML - использование SVG (масштабируемых векторных графиков). Создайте элемент <svg>
и добавьте в него элемент <circle>
с атрибутами cx
(координата по оси X), cy
(координата по оси Y) и r
(радиус). Например:
<svg width="100" height="100">
<circle cx="50" cy="50" r="50" fill="red" />
</svg>
3. С помощью JavaScript
Еще один способ добавления кружков в HTML - при помощи JavaScript. Создайте элемент <canvas>
и используйте контекст рисования, чтобы нарисовать круг. Например:
<canvas id="myCanvas" width="100" height="100"></canvas>
<script>
var canvas = document.getElementById("myCanvas");
var context = canvas.getContext("2d");
var centerX = canvas.width / 2;
var centerY = canvas.height / 2;
var radius = 50;
context.beginPath();
context.arc(centerX, centerY, radius, 0, 2 * Math.PI, false);
context.fillStyle = "red";
context.fill();
context.closePath();
</script>
Это лишь несколько примеров способов добавления кружков в HTML. Вы можете выбрать наиболее удобный для вас метод в зависимости от ваших потребностей и навыков.
Способы добавления кружков в HTML
Способ | Описание |
---|---|
Использование таблиц | Один из самых простых и наиболее распространенных способов добавления кружков в HTML заключается в использовании таблиц. Можно создать кружок с помощью тегов <table> , <tr> и <td> , задавая соответствующие значения ширины и высоты ячейки. |
Использование стилей | С помощью CSS можно создать кружок, задавая свойство border-radius со значением 50% для нужного элемента. Этот способ позволяет более гибко настроить кружок, изменяя цвет, толщину границы и другие свойства. |
Использование SVG-графики | Для более сложных и анимированных кружков можно использовать SVG-графику. Это векторный формат файла, который позволяет создавать различные формы и применять к ним разнообразные эффекты. |
В зависимости от требуемого дизайна и функциональности, можно выбрать подходящий способ добавления кружков в HTML. Комбинирование разных способов также возможно и может быть полезным для достижения нужного результата.
Примеры использования кружков в HTML
Кружки, или окружности, часто используются в HTML для различных целей. Вот несколько примеров и способов использования кружков в HTML:
1. Маркеры списка в виде кружков
| 2. Индикаторы прогресса в виде кружков
|
3. Использование CSS для создания кружков .circle { width: 50px; height: 50px; border-radius: 50%; background-color: yellow; } | 4. Кружки в качестве иконок ⚫ Важное уведомление ⚪ Обычное уведомление |
Это всего лишь некоторые примеры использования кружков в HTML. Возможностей создания и стилизации кружков в HTML очень много, и они могут быть адаптированы под различные цели и дизайн.